    i have the qtec cutout without the electric cap. just about everyone here has the nelson tune... i had they hypercrap before i had nelson performance tune my truck and from first hand experience HYPERTECH SUCKS! allen nelson can custom tune your truck to the mods that you have. and change more parameters than hypertech.

    hypertech has to set tunes to work on EVERY TRUCK ON THE ROAD. that means tuned only trucks so its a very weak tune for those with exhaust, headers, intakes, nitrous etc... custom tune is the way to go! and if you go with nelson performance you get free updates as long as you have the truck.
